The calculator computes meal cost in three simple steps: 1. Total meal cost = ingredient cost + energy cost (gas/electricity) 2. Cost per serving = total cost / number of servings 3. Savings vs restaurant = PLN 35 (estimated restaurant price) − cost per serving If savings are negative, the meal costs more than the estimated restaurant price — for example when using premium ingredients or when preparing only one or two servings.
Inputs: ingredient cost PLN 30 (chicken breast, vegetables, rice), energy cost PLN 3 (cooking 45 minutes). Total: PLN 33. With 4 servings: cost per serving = PLN 33 / 4 = PLN 8.25. Estimated restaurant price: PLN 35. Savings: PLN 35 − 8.25 = PLN 26.75 per serving. Four people save PLN 107 with just one meal.
To calculate the cost of a meal per person, add up the prices of all ingredients used in the dish and the energy cost (gas or electricity). Then divide the total by the number of servings. The calculator does this automatically and shows the result in PLN per serving.
The average cost of a home-cooked dinner in Poland in 2026 is PLN 6–15 per serving depending on the type of dish and ingredients. Simple pasta or rice dishes are significantly cheaper than meat-based meals. Buying ingredients in bulk or during promotions can further reduce costs by 20–40%.
Cooking at home is on average 3–6 times cheaper than eating in a restaurant. The average price of a main course in a Polish restaurant in 2026 is PLN 30–50. The same meal cooked at home typically costs PLN 7–15 per serving. The calculator compares your cost per serving to the estimated restaurant price of PLN 35 and shows real savings.
Energy cost is the expense of gas or electricity used during cooking. For a dish cooked for 30 minutes on an electric hob (2 kW), the cost is around PLN 0.60–1.20 at current electricity prices. For a gas hob it is about PLN 0.30–0.80. Baking in an oven for one hour (2.5 kW) costs around PLN 1.25–2.50.
The calculator uses whatever figures you enter. For an accurate result, include spices, oil, salt, and other extras in the ingredient cost. A rough estimate is PLN 1–3 for a basic spice set for simple dishes or PLN 3–6 for more complex meals.
Planning meals in advance can save 20–35% of your food budget. Prepare a shopping list for the whole week, buy seasonal and local produce, cook larger batches, and store portions in the freezer. Cooking at home instead of ordering takeaway can save several hundred PLN per month.
Estimated costs of popular Polish dishes (4 servings, 2026): bigos (hunter's stew) PLN 25–40, breaded pork chop with potatoes PLN 30–50, tomato soup with pasta PLN 15–25, meat pierogi PLN 30–45, minced meat cutlets PLN 25–40. Costs may vary by region and store.
Yes, cooking larger batches and freezing them is one of the most effective saving strategies. Cooking double or triple quantities reduces the unit cost by 10–20% through better use of ingredients. You also save time and energy — reheating a ready meal uses far less gas or electricity than cooking from scratch.
If you order restaurant or takeaway food an average of 3 times a week at PLN 35 per meal, you spend about PLN 420 per month. Cooking the same meals at home for about PLN 10 per serving costs around PLN 120 — saving about PLN 300 per month, or PLN 3,600 per year.
